Twelve months out — May 2026

This is the month to make the decision. The 111th Indianapolis 500 runs Sunday, May 30, 2027. Memorial Day weekend. The race grid is locked. Qualifying weekend will be May 22 and 23. Carb Day is Friday May 28. Legends Day is Saturday May 29.

Twelve months out, the hotel inventory around Indianapolis is at its widest. Every property has rooms. Race-week rates are published. The premium options at the Speedway township are still available without a wait list. Downtown Indianapolis hotels for race weekend are also taking bookings, and the Memorial Day weekend room block opens.

This is also when ticket allocations are most flexible. Renewals from existing ticket holders close, and the unrenewed inventory is released. The race grandstand sections, the terraces, the paddock penthouse, and the premium suites all have inventory now that they will not have in February.

Ten months out — July 2026

Lock the hotel. By July of the year before the race, the top Speedway township properties are committing their race-week inventory. If you want to walk from your hotel to the track, this is the deadline. Downtown Indianapolis luxury hotels are also closing race-weekend availability around this point.

The hotel decision drives more of the trip than people expect. It determines your race-morning commute, your evening options, and how much of Indianapolis you actually see. A bad hotel choice can shape the entire weekend. The full hotels guide is here.

Eight months out — September 2026

Refine the seating selection. The IMS layout has more nuance than most attendees realize. The Tower Terrace gives you a balanced view of the start, the back straight, and pit road. Turn 1 is for people who want to see the most aggressive racing of the day. Turn 4 puts you closest to the finish. The paddock penthouse is the hospitality option for groups.

By September, the renewal-cycle reshuffles have settled and the available seats are clear. This is when we lock the seating selection that matches your priorities. The tickets and seating guide goes deep on this.

Six months out — November 2026

Build the week. The Indianapolis 500 is not a race-day event. It is a weekend that the public broadcast covers about six percent of. The cars hit the track on Tuesday for refresher practice. The drivers do appearances. The Borg-Warner Trophy moves through the city. There is a parade.

Four months out — January 2027

Confirm flights. Indianapolis International Airport is well-served from major US hubs, and the airport-to-Speedway drive is about twenty minutes outside race traffic. We coordinate flight selection to land in time for the events you want to attend without arriving exhausted. Private transfers are arranged from the airport to your hotel.

This is also the month to confirm any side activities. The Indianapolis Motor Speedway Museum is worth a separate visit. There is a meal at St. Elmo’s that some of our trips include. Group dinner reservations for race weekend get locked.

Two months out — March 2027

The pace card arrives. The IMS pace card is the official schedule of every gate, every session, every event. It tells you exactly when each grandstand entry opens, what time the public address starts, what the schedule of supports races is. Two months out is when we walk through it with you.
